    I think Abraham wins this one by stoppage. I can't see Froch being able to avoid too many shots when Abraham starts to unload. He could use his reach advantage to stay on the outside, but his defence is too poor IMO for him to go 12 rounds without getting caught big. Should be a really high action fight, but I see Froch as being too vulnerable to win this one
    Froch gets props from me straight up. Think about it: Pascal, Taylor, Dirrell, Kessler, and now Abraham. I mean he hasn't ducked anyone. I'll give him a ton of credit if he pulls this one out. He needs to use his height and range to stay away from Abraham and be content to just win rounds. The problem is that I saw Froch slow down in his fight with Kessler at the end and Abraham works exactly the opposite, starts slow and finishes strong. That could be dangerous for Froch. Froch needs to win the early rounds and then take a lesson from Dirrell and run. The thing is Froch is too damn tough and stubborn of a human to ever run. I've rooted for Abraham in the past, I may root for Froch in this one. Either way, it'll be a war.

    No doubt, Froch deserves huge credit for beating some quality opposition, and its refreshing to see fighters like him that don't avoid the big challenges. I'll be pulling for him in this fight, but I'm leaning towards Abraham. I agree that Froch can win if he's happy to stay outside and pile up the points, but at the minute I see an Abraham stoppage as more likely. That could change as the fight gets closer though

    Yeah have to disagree there...Don't count the knockdown in the Dirrell fight as AA being Vulnerable....That was just a clean shot AA was not expecting...AA has a solid solid chin and has proven it time and again....The man went how many rounds with a broken jaw?....Froch is no big puncher either...he is more volume not power...Look at the quality of opp he has stopped early......Most of his stoppages come late.....

    The best thing for Froch is the fact AA is a seriously slow starter....He will be able to rack up points early and not woprry too much about return....AA gets going in the mid rds and Froch with his low hands are asking for a KO.......AA is a great finisher if Froch gets wobbled one time it is over....Either way it will be a great fight
